He was born Tuesday, July 16, 1940 at Location Road, St. George, WV, a son of the late Junior Howard and Daisy Mae Wotring Nine.
He had never married.
Surviving are six brothers, Robert Nine of Location Road, Nick Nine and wife Delores of Hambleton, Ronald Nine and wife Darlene of Bruceton Mills, Luther Nine and wife Reva of Hambleton, George Nine and John Nine, both of Location Road; six sisters, Margarite Nine, Wanda Nine and Shirley Nine, all of Location Road, Sharlet Lipscomb and companion, Von Rodeheaver of Kingwood, Betty Peterson and husband Curt of Illinois, and Mary Nine of Location Road; one brother in law, John Curtiss of TX and several nieces and nephews.
Preceding him in death are two sisters, Jane Ellen Nine Curtiss and Beverly Kay Nine.
He attended the one room Fairview School on Location Road.
He liked to read, listened to the football games and watch westerns of TV.
He was an avid hunter and enjoyed working on the Farm.
The family will receive friends at the Lohr & Barb Funeral Home of Parsons on Sunday from 5 to 8 PM.
Final rites will be conducted at the funeral home parlor on Monday, August 3, 2015 at 11:30 AM.
Rev. Pat Cassidy will officiate and interment will follow at the Limestone Cemetery at St. George, WV.
